Ember 应用开发流程及部署指南

下载需积分: 5 | ZIP格式 | 14KB | 更新于2025-01-06 | 152 浏览量 | 0 下载量 举报
收藏
资源摘要信息:"test-bootstrap-sass是一个基于Bootstrap框架的Sass版本的Ember应用程序。Bootstrap是一个流行的前端开发框架,它提供了一套设计元素和组件,用于快速开发响应式和移动优先的网站。Sass是一种CSS预处理器,它添加了变量、混合、函数等高级功能,使得CSS编写更加高效和模块化。Ember.js是一个开源的JavaScript框架,主要用于开发单页Web应用程序。通过结合Bootstrap和Sass,test-bootstrap-sass能够提供更加美观和功能丰富的用户界面。 描述中提到的先决条件要求在计算机上安装git、npm以及bower。Git是一个开源的分布式版本控制系统,用于代码的版本管理和协作。NPM是Node.js的包管理器,用于安装和管理JavaScript包。Bower是一个前端包管理器,用于管理项目的依赖。 在进行项目操作前,需要先使用`git clone <repository>`命令克隆仓库到本地,然后切换到新目录下。接下来,通过运行`npm install`和`bower install`命令来安装项目所需的依赖包。 描述中提到的运行和开发指令`ember server`,意味着可以通过ember-cli启动一个本地服务器来访问和开发应用程序。ember-cli是Ember.js的命令行工具,它提供了创建、构建和测试Ember应用的一系列命令。 代码生成器部分提到了通过`ember help generate`来获取更多的详细信息,说明可以通过ember-cli提供的生成器来快速创建特定的代码文件,例如模型、视图、控制器等。 运行测试的指令`ember test`和`ember test --server`表明可以通过ember-cli的测试工具来执行单元测试和集成测试。这些测试可以在服务器上连续运行,以便持续集成。 构建指令`ember build`用于生产环境,而`ember build --environment production`则是指定构建为生产环境的代码。构建过程通常包括压缩和优化JavaScript、CSS和HTML文件,以减少加载时间和提高应用性能。 部署部分指出了部署应用程序时所需的条件,但没有给出具体细节。这可能涉及服务器配置、数据库设置以及环境变量的配置等。 最后,描述中提到了两个标签:JavaScript和Sass,强调了这个Ember应用程序的技术栈。JavaScript是前端开发的核心语言,而Sass是CSS预处理器,用于增强CSS的能力。 文件名称列表中的`test-bootstrap-sass-master`表明了这是一个主分支,可能在版本控制系统中代表了源代码的最新稳定版本。通常,master分支代表主分支,而开发可能在其他分支上进行,最后合并到master分支。"

相关推荐